Chemical Week Magazine :: Basic Chemicals & Plastics Braskem Starts up Butadiene Expansion at Triunfo10:16 AM MDT | June 22, 2012 | —Lindsey Bewley Braskem has started up a 100,000-m.t./year butadiene expansion at its Triunfo, Brazil petrochemical complex. The company announced last year that it would spend about R300 million ($180 million) to expand butadiene capacity, which was about 105,000 m.t./year at the Triunfo site. Braskem said earlier that the expansion would optimize integration of the company’s operations and add value to its raw materials chain.
